Aage Bohr
About
Aage Bohr has authored 27 papers that have received a total of 2.7k indexed citations.
This includes 15 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ics, 12 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 8 papers in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ics. The topics of these papers are Nuclear physics research studies (14 papers), Quantum Mechanics and Applications (6 papers) and Scientific Research and Discoveries (5 papers). Aage Bohr is often cited by papers focused on Nuclear physics research studies (14 papers), Quantum Mechanics and Applications (6 papers) and Scientific Research and Discoveries (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Denmark, United States and Sweden. Aage Bohr's co-authors include Ben R. Mottelson, Hans A. Bethe, G. Breit and John Ziman and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and Reviews of Modern Physics.
